The match between CA Tigre BA (Reserves) and Independiente Rivadavia (Reserves) was a thrilling encounter, ending with a 3-3 draw. The home team started strong, establishing a 2-0 lead in the first half. Their sharp offensive performance was complemented by a higher number of corner kicks, totaling five, which reflects their ability to pressure the opposition's defense effectively. However, being caught offside four times indicates a lack of precision in timing their attacking moves, which could have resulted in more scoring opportunities.

Independiente Rivadavia's second-half comeback showcased their resilience and tactical adjustments. Despite having fewer corner opportunities, their efficiency in front of the goal was notable as they managed to score three goals. The away team's disciplined play saw them committing only five fouls, less than their opponents, which contributed to maintaining game composure. Their ability to exploit Tigre's defensive lapses was pivotal, along with their strategic substitutions, which seemed to add a necessary boost in attack.

Disciplinary issues were a significant factor, with CA Tigre amassing two yellow cards and a red card in the second half, which left them at a numerical disadvantage. This lack of discipline forced them to adjust their strategy, likely contributing to conceding multiple goals. On the other hand, Independiente Rivadavia managed to control their temper on the pitch, despite receiving three yellow cards, none of which escalated to further disciplinary action. The teams showed contrasting approaches to teamwork; Tigre’s initial dominance waned due to their disciplined lapses, while Independiente Rivadavia exhibited adaptive teamwork that allowed them to claw back and secure a draw.
